Material Choices for Definition

The foundation of any great circle garden border lies in the material you select. Each option brings a distinct texture, color, and longevity to the design, allowing you to tailor the look to your specific aesthetic. From rustic to modern, the choice dictates the overall character of the space.

Natural Stone and Brick

Stacked stone or reclaimed brick offers timeless durability and blends seamlessly into traditional or cottage-style gardens. The organic variations in color create a soft, irregular edge that feels authentic and grounded. These materials are heavy-duty, resisting weather and weeds, making them a solid long-term investment for defining your circular beds.

Metal and Composite Edging

For a sleek, contemporary look, low-profile metal edging or composite materials provide clean lines and sharp definition. Steel or aluminum rings can be driven into the ground easily, while composite boards resist rot and require minimal maintenance. This approach is ideal for modern landscapes or geometric urban gardens where precision is key.

Themed Garden Concepts Within the Circle

Once the boundary is established, the interior becomes your canvas. Choosing a theme helps guide plant selection and ensures the circle feels cohesive rather than chaotic. A well-defined theme turns a simple garden border into a narrative feature.

Pollinator Paradise

Filling the circle with native perennials and flowering herbs creates a vibrant habitat for bees and butterflies. Coneflowers, lavender, and black-eyed Susans offer contrasting heights and textures while thriving in the defined space. The border keeps the area tidy and prevents aggressive spread into the lawn.

Monochromatic Elegance

Limiting the palette to varying shades of a single color, such as white or pink, results in a sophisticated and tranquil display. Think about integrating ornamental grasses and leafy greens to add depth without breaking the color scheme. The circle border frames this intentional arrangement like a living piece of art.

Practical Benefits of Circular Borders

Beyond aesthetics, circular garden borders offer functional advantages that improve the health of your plants and the usability of your space. The shape naturally draws the eye and creates a sense of enclosure, making the area feel like a separate sanctuary. This defined zone is easier to maintain and water, as the parameters are clear and accessible.

The geometry of a circle also maximizes visual impact in small spaces. By creating a focal point, you distract from fences or clutter, drawing attention to the curated landscape within. The border effectively minimizes lawn maintenance in the area, reducing the need for constant edging or weed pulling against the grass.

Installation and Design Tips

Proper installation ensures that your circle garden border remains a sharp feature for years to come. Taking the time to measure and prepare the ground correctly prevents wavy edges and sinking sections. A steady hand and a bit of patience are the best tools for achieving a perfect ring.

  • Start by laying out a flexible hose or rope to visualize the exact size and flow of the circle.
  • Use a garden hose or spray paint to mark the path clearly before digging.
  • Ensure the ground is level; excavate a shallow trench to accommodate the base of the edging material.
  • Compact the soil after installation to prevent shifting, and apply a layer of mulch inside the border to suppress weeds and retain moisture.

Enhancing Visual Impact

To make your circle garden border truly sing, consider layering your plantings. Place taller specimens toward the back (or center, depending on the viewing angle) and cascade lower-growing varieties toward the edge of the circle. This creates depth and ensures that the plants, not just the border, become the main attraction.

Lighting is another powerful tool for highlighting the curve of your design. Burying small LED lights along the exterior edge creates a soft glow at night, emphasizing the shape and adding a magical ambiance to the backyard. The border becomes a dynamic element that defines the space day and night.
